AviationGhana, located in Accra, Ghana, has been a trusted source of aviation and general travel news for nearly a decade. It serves not only Ghana but also the broader West Africa sub-region. AviationGhana publishes two related publications: the AviationGhana eNewspaper, which is released five times a week and is accessible on all major flights through PressReader, and AviationGhana Magazine, a quarterly publication also available on PressReader. Additionally, AviationGhana organizes the Annual AviationGhana Stakeholders Breakfast Meeting, which brings together policymakers and operators from the aviation and travel sectors to discuss important industry issues and seek solutions to various challenges.
